<h3>Gathering Your Fall Treasures: (Materials & Tools)</h3>
<p>Time for the fun part - shopping (or rummaging!). This section needs to be super clear. Let's break it down with a combination of lists and a table to see which ones best suit our needs.</p>
<ul>
<li><strong>The Globe Container:</strong> A mason jar, a recycled glass jar, anything clear and sealable works!</li>
<li><strong>Distilled Water:</strong> Tap water can get cloudy.</li>
<li><strong>Glycerin:</strong> This makes the "snow" fall slowly and beautifully.</li>
<li><strong>Waterproof Glue:</strong> Essential for securing everything inside.</li>
<li><strong>Fall Decorations:</strong> Mini pumpkins, fake leaves, tiny figurines, anything autumnal!</li>
<li><strong>"Snow":</strong> Glitter, fake snow, or even crushed eggshells (for a more rustic look!).</li>
</ul>

<h3>Building Your Miniature Autumn Scene: (Step-by-Step Instructions)</h3>
<p>This is where the magic happens! Numbered steps are KEY here. Clarity is the goal! Each step should be short, sweet, and easy to follow. Here's a snippet:</p>
<ol>
<li><strong>Prep Your Lid:</strong> Thoroughly clean and dry the inside of your jar lid. This is your base!</li>
<li><strong>Arrange Your Decorations:</strong> Play around with the placement of your mini pumpkins, leaves, or figurines on the lid. Decide on the perfect arrangement <em>before</em> gluing.</li>
<li><strong>Glue Everything Down:</strong> Using your waterproof glue, carefully secure each decoration to the lid. Let it dry <em>completely</em>. (This is crucial!)</li>
<li><strong>Fill 'Er Up!:</strong> Pour distilled water into the jar, leaving about an inch of space at the top. Add a few drops of glycerin.</li>
<li><strong>Add the Snow:</strong> Sprinkle in your glitter or fake snow. Don't overdo it – a little goes a long way!</li>
<li><strong>Seal the Deal:</strong> Carefully lower the lid (with the decorations attached) into the jar. Tighten the lid securely.</li>
<li><strong>Shake & Admire!:</strong> Flip the jar upside down and watch your fall wonderland come to life!</li>
</ol>

<h3>Troubleshooting & Tips for Snow Globe Success</h3>
<p>No DIY project is perfect without a few potential hiccups! Let's anticipate common issues and provide solutions:</p>
<ul>
<li><strong>Leaking Globe:</strong> Make sure the lid is screwed on super tight. If it's still leaking, try adding a bead of silicone sealant around the edge of the lid before closing it.</li>
<li><strong>Cloudy Water:</strong> Make sure to only use distilled water! Tap water contains minerals that can cloud the water over time.</li>
<li><strong>Decorations Floating:</strong> Use heavier decorations or add more glycerin to the water to make them stay put.</li>
<li><strong>"Snow" Clumping:</strong> Gently shake the globe from time to time to prevent the snow from clumping together.</li>
</ul>
FAQs: DIY Fall Snow Globe
What materials do I need to create a fall snow globe?
You’ll generally need a jar with a lid, distilled water, glitter (fall colors look great!), small fall-themed decorations like miniature pumpkins or leaves, waterproof glue, and glycerin (optional, for slower-falling glitter). These are the basics for making your own DIY fall snow globe.
Can I use tap water instead of distilled water?
It’s recommended to use distilled water for your fall snow globe to prevent clouding and bacterial growth over time. Tap water can contain minerals that affect the clarity.
What kind of glue should I use?
Use a waterproof glue, such as epoxy or a strong craft adhesive, to secure your fall decorations inside the jar lid. This will ensure they stay in place when you fill the jar with water and turn it into a fall snow globe.
How do I get the glitter to fall slowly in my fall snow globe?
Adding a few drops of glycerin to the distilled water will increase its viscosity and slow down the descent of the glitter, creating a more mesmerizing snow globe effect in your fall snow globe.
